In today's digital era, the internet has become a ubiquitous part of our lives. From social media to online shopping, from streaming entertainment to cloud computing, the internet has revolutionized the way we connect, communicate, and consume information. However, the conventional HTTP (Hypertext Transfer Protocol) protocol, which powers much of our online experience, often comes with limitations. This article explores the concept of HTTP customization and the quest for achieving unlimited internet access.
The Basics of HTTP
HTTP is the underlying communication protocol that enables the exchange of information between web browsers and web servers. It's a request-response protocol that follows a specific set of rules and conventions. When you click on a link or type a URL in your browser, an HTTP request is sent to the server, and the server responds with the requested web page or data.
Limitations of Traditional HTTP
While HTTP has been remarkably successful in powering the internet, it also has its limitations. One of the main issues is that HTTP is a stateless protocol, meaning that each request is treated independently by the server. This can lead to performance issues and inefficiencies when handling multiple requests from the same user. Additionally, traditional HTTP may not provide the level of customization and flexibility required by modern web applications.
The Rise of HTTP Customization
To address these limitations, developers have been exploring ways to customize and enhance HTTP. This includes the use of technologies like HTTPS (HTTP Secure) for secure data transmission, HTTP/2 for improved performance and efficiency, and various APIs and frameworks that allow for more fine-grained control over HTTP requests and responses.
Custom HTTP solutions often involve modifying the headers, payloads, or behavior of HTTP requests to achieve specific goals. For example, developers may use custom headers to pass additional information between the client and server, or they may modify the request payload to conform to specific data formats or schemas.
The Quest for Unlimited Internet Access
In parallel to HTTP customization, there has been a growing demand for unlimited internet access. While most internet service providers (ISPs) offer some form of data cap or throttling, many users desire the freedom to use the internet without restrictions.
Achieving unlimited internet access, however, is a complex challenge. ISPs often have their own policies and practices that can limit bandwidth or throttle certain types of traffic. Additionally, the internet itself is a complex ecosystem of interconnected networks and servers, and achieving true "unlimited" access may be impossible due to various technical and logistical constraints.
Nonetheless, there are steps that users can take to maximize their internet usage and minimize the impact of data caps or throttling. This includes using efficient browsers and apps, optimizing video streaming settings, and leveraging VPNs or proxy servers to route traffic through servers with higher bandwidth or fewer restrictions.
In conclusion, HTTP customization and the quest for unlimited internet access are two related yet distinct areas of interest in the digital world. While HTTP customization allows developers to enhance the functionality and performance of web applications, achieving true unlimited internet access remains a complex challenge. However, by understanding the limitations of traditional HTTP and exploring solutions that provide more flexibility and control, we can move closer to an internet experience that is both customized and unfettered.